React进阶
来源:互联网 发布:java入门到精通 4 pdf 编辑:程序博客网 时间:2024/06/05 02:15
首先来配置一下React的环境,在网上下载react.js和react-dom.js和browser.min.js,其中react.js是react的核心库,react-dom.js是提供与Dom相关的功能,browser.min.js是负责将JSX转换为javascript。
JSX:javascript XML,看起来就像是在javascript中直接写了XML,直接使用javascript可以吗?是可以的,那为什么要用JSX语法呢?举个例子,对比一下你就会发现了:
//使用JSXReact.render( <div> <div> <div>content</div> </div> </div>, document.getElementById('example')); //不使用JSXReact.render( React.createElement('div', null, React.createElement('div', null, React.createElement('div', null, 'content') ) ), document.getElementById('example'));1.Hello World(入门必备啊)
<!DOCTYPE html><html><head> <script src="../build/react.js"></script> <script src="../build/react-dom.js"></script> <script src="../build/browser.min.js"></script></head><body> <div id="example"></div> <script type="text/babel"> ReactDOM.render( <h1>Hello World!!!</h1>, document.getElementById('example') ); </script></body></html>效果展示:
阅读全文
3 0
- React进阶
- React进阶
- React:JSX进阶
- React Native高手进阶
- react native 进阶
- react-native setNativeProps进阶
- React进阶-设计原则
- 进阶篇 react + webpack 配合
- React-navigation之StackNavigator_2进阶
- [React Native]react-native-scrollable-tab-view(进阶篇)
- scala进阶22-并发编程react、loop
- React-Native键盘遮挡问题进阶发现
- react native (四)进阶应用指南
- React学习之进阶上下文(十九)
- React-navigation之进阶2_repint
- React-Native之手势进阶篇
- react-navigation使用技巧(进阶篇)
- React-Native进阶_5.导航 Naviagtion
- 使用jquery如何清空input 中的内容
- FileZilla无法连接到服务器,不安全的服务器,不支持 FTP over TLS?
- 【Nginx】--Nginx+Tomcat模拟负载均衡
- zabbix3.2实战1
- 谈Android接入Sdk开发的安全性方案
- React进阶
- Thread.java
- (12)ffmpeg结构体分析:AVFrame
- 深入理解javascript原型和闭包(15)——闭包
- 剑指Offer: (Java实现) 栈的压入、弹出序列
- maven工程的结构
- 【vb.net】.net初体验
- USACO 牛的旅行 Cow Tours
- 简单ui效果实现,模仿腾讯体育点击全屏实现